Talaulim

Talaulim is a village located in Tiswadi taluka of North Goa district in Goa, India. It is situated 9km away from Panaji, which is both district & sub-district headquarter of Talaulim village. As per 2009 stats, Curca Bambolim Talaulim is the gram panchayat of Talaulim village.

About Talaulim

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Talaulim is 626716. The village spans a total geographical area of 429.98 hectares, and the pincode of the locality is 403108. Tiswadi is nearest town to Talaulim village for all major economic activities.

When it comes to local governance, Talaulim village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the St. Andre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the North Goa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Talaulim

Below is a concise population overview of Talaulim as per the Census 2011 data. The table highlights the key population metrics categorized by gender and social groups.

ParticularsTotalMaleFemale
Total Population 972 480 492
Child Population (0–6 yrs) 102 50 52
Scheduled Castes (SC) 19 10 9
Scheduled Tribes (ST) 305 144 161
Literate Population 770 410 360
Illiterate Population 202 70 132

Here's a detailed summary of the Basic Population Details of Talaulim village:

  • The total population of Talaulim village is around 972, including approximately 480 males and 492 females, with a sex ratio of 1025 females per 1,000 males.
  • There are about 102 children aged 0–6 years in Talaulim village, reflecting the young population in the village.
  • Talaulim village has 19 people belonging to the Scheduled Castes (SC) and 305 residents from the Scheduled Tribes (ST).
  • The literacy rate of Talaulim village is about 79.22%, with male literacy at 85.42% and female literacy at 73.17%.
  • There are around 221 households in Talaulim village.

Connectivity of Talaulim

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Talaulim. As per the 2011 stats, Talaulim had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.

Connectivity Type Status (in year 2011)
Public Bus Service Available within <5 km distance
Private Bus Service Available within village
Railway Station Available within 10+ km distance
